Vue 是一款渐进式 JavaScript 前端框架,它采用组件化开发模式,具有响应式数据绑定和虚拟 DOM 等特性,能轻松构建交互式用户界面,上手容易且可逐步集成到现有项目,广泛应用于 Web 应用开发。

Electron应用如何检测并处理系统主题变化

本文详细讲解了Electron桌面应用如何检测并响应操作系统深色/浅色模式切换。文章通过完整的TypeScript+Vue示例,从主进程监听、预加载脚本通信到前端样式切换,逐步拆解实现原理,并深入探讨了nativeTheme API、CSS媒体查询、上下文隔离等关键技术,同时分析了应用场景、优缺点及常见注意事项,帮助开发者打造更原生、体验更佳的应用。

Vue项目国际化(i18n)完整解决方案:从配置到优化

本文详细介绍了Vue项目国际化(i18n)的完整解决方案,从配置到优化。包括安装依赖、创建语言文件、配置vue - i18n、动态切换语言等步骤,还介绍了按需加载语言文件、缓存语言文件等优化方法。同时分析了国际化的应用场景、技术优缺点和注意事项,帮助开发者在Vue项目中实现国际化功能。

Vue动态组件实战:根据条件灵活切换组件显示

本文详细介绍了Vue动态组件的相关知识,包括其概念、应用场景、技术优缺点、实现步骤以及注意事项等。通过丰富的示例,展示了如何根据条件灵活切换组件显示,如表单切换、多步骤流程和权限控制等场景。同时,还介绍了性能优化的方法,如使用<keep-alive>缓存组件。适合不同基础的开发者阅读,帮助他们更好地掌握Vue动态组件的使用。

Vue与TypeScript深度集成:类型安全开发指南

本文是一份面向Vue开发者的TypeScript深度集成实战指南。文章从环境搭建开始,通过大量完整示例,详细讲解了如何为Vue组件、Props、自定义事件、Pinia状态管理以及Vue Router添加类型安全。内容涵盖接口定义、泛型使用、组合式API类型化等核心概念,并深入分析了在Vue项目中使用TypeScript的应用场景、显著优势、潜在挑战及重要注意事项,旨在帮助开发者构建更健壮、易维护的大型前端应用。

Vue3响应式原理深度解析:如何高效追踪依赖变化

本文深入浅出地解析了Vue3响应式系统的核心原理,从Proxy与Reflect的基础配合讲起,通过生动比喻和完整代码示例,详细阐述了依赖收集与派发更新的工作流程。文章进一步探讨了ref与reactive的区别、计算属性与侦听器的内部机制,并结合实际开发场景分析了其优缺点与使用注意事项,帮助开发者全面理解并高效运用Vue3的响应式特性。

Vue项目打包后白屏问题的排查与修复指南

本文详细介绍了Vue项目打包后白屏问题的排查与修复方法。从静态资源路径、路由配置、打包配置等常见原因入手,结合具体示例,详细阐述了排查和修复的步骤。同时,还介绍了该问题的应用场景、技术优缺点和注意事项。适合不同基础的开发者阅读,帮助大家解决Vue项目打包后白屏的困扰。

Vue组件通信问题的5种解决方案对比

本文详细介绍了Vue组件通信问题的5种解决方案,包括props和$emit、$parent和$children、$refs、事件总线和Vuex。通过具体的示例说明了每种方案的应用场景、技术优缺点和注意事项,帮助开发者根据实际情况选择合适的通信方案,提高代码的可维护性和可扩展性。

Vue组件通信问题的最佳解决方案

本文深入探讨Vue.js应用开发中组件通信的核心问题,全面对比Props/Events、Provide/Inject、Pinia状态管理及事件总线等多种方案。结合Vue 3 Composition API的详细代码示例,分析各自的应用场景、技术优缺点及注意事项,为不同规模的项目提供清晰的选型指南,助力开发者构建更清晰、可维护的前端架构。

Vue项目持续集成实践:基于GitHub Actions的自动化部署

本文详细介绍了如何为Vue.js项目配置GitHub Actions,实现从代码提交到自动构建、测试再到服务器部署的全流程CI/CD。内容涵盖工作流文件编写、SSH密钥配置、环境变量管理、多环境部署策略及生产级注意事项,帮助前端开发者快速搭建高效可靠的自动化部署管道。

Vue3 TypeScript深度整合:如何构建类型安全的Vue应用

本文深入探讨了Vue 3与TypeScript深度整合的实践,从项目创建到组件Props、Emits、Ref及Pinia状态管理的全面类型安全实现。通过详实的代码示例,讲解了如何利用类型系统提升Vue应用的可维护性、开发体验和代码健壮性,并分析了其适用场景与注意事项,是构建大型、可维护前端应用的实用指南。

HTML模板标签的最佳实践与动态内容渲染方案

本文深入探讨了 HTML 模板标签的最佳实践与动态内容渲染方案。首先介绍了 HTML 模板标签的基础,包括其概念和简单示例。接着阐述了模板标签在列表渲染、模态框等方面的应用场景,并给出详细代码示例。然后介绍了基于 JavaScript 和框架(以 Vue 为例)的动态内容渲染方案。分析了 HTML 模板标签和不同渲染方案的优缺点,以及在使用过程中的注意事项。最后进行总结,帮助开发者根据项目需求选择合适的技术方案,提高开发效率和网页性能。

Vue项目多环境配置:灵活切换开发测试生产环境的实现

本文详细介绍了Vue项目多环境配置的实现方法,包括创建环境变量文件、在代码中使用环境变量和配置打包命令等步骤。同时,分析了多环境配置的应用场景、技术优缺点和注意事项。通过多环境配置,我们可以在开发、测试和生产环境之间灵活切换,满足不同的需求,提高开发效率,保证系统的稳定性和安全性。

Vue插槽(slot)高级用法:构建灵活可复用的组件

本文详细介绍了 Vue 插槽的高级用法,包括什么是 Vue 插槽、具名插槽、作用域插槽等。通过多个详细示例演示了它们的使用方法,并阐述了其应用场景,如通用布局组件和列表组件。同时分析了该技术的优缺点,以及使用时的注意事项。使用 Vue 插槽可以构建灵活可复用的组件,提高前端开发效率和代码可维护性。
4 页,共 14(267 篇文章)
跳至
4 / 14